      Faculty IT Interview

      3 Jul 2018
      Anonymous interview candidate
      Abu Dhabi, Abu Dhabi
      Average interview

      Application

      I applied online. I interviewed at HCT

      Interview

      The interview was conducted through video link by the IT faculty supervisor of the college that had the vacancy, another supervisor from the commerce faculty, and a third person who I don't remember. They asked me some general questions about my experience, qualifications, and so on. Halfway through the interview, my interview was diverted to an IT expert at another campus who asked me a number of technical questions, including a request to demonstrate how I would teach a given concept (I think it was object oriented concepts). When the expert finished with me, I was diverted back to the original interviewers, who then gave me the opportunity to ask some questions, after which the interview was ended.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      To demonstrate how I would teach certain concepts, for example object orientation.

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at HCT (Abu Dhabi, Abu Dhabi)

      Interview

      The overall feeling can be described in one word" uncomfortable ", the video conference interview makes you feel really ode... i believe that when you interview people face to face is more respectful way, the interview it self was lame, as other previous feedbacks here about the interview said that there is one guy plays the role of "mean interviewer" this guy was really disrespectful, started stating technical questions assuming that you are aware of EVERY single field of IT, however the CV tells that im not involved in that topic, i felt that his point just to let you feel that you are worthless... the same guy started to ask about my the research activities and asked why my name is not listed in Scopus ranking as a researcher.. i debated him about this that i am already indexed any i have a paper published in journal which is indexed by scopus. After the interview was done i looked and searched for this guy's research history to find out that his last published paper was in 2015 ... 3 years ago... and its even not published in journal indexed by scopus. The other members gave several questions most of them are technical " which i still didn't understand .. whats the point of such a questions" ...i suppose that getting more information about my teaching methods is much important than such a shallow questions. Overall it was time waisting disappointment and bad experience.

      Interview questions [2]

      Question 1

      How to deal with a student which asked you to repeat an exam for him/her.
      Answer question

      Question 2

      what do you know about SQLinjection
